AIR FRYER SALMON (FRESH OR FROZEN)

Gluten Free | Dairy Free | Low Carb

INGREDIENTS: Cooking spray, salmon fillets (fresh or frozen), salt, pepper Mustard Sauce - mayo (or hummus), Dijon mustard, onion powder, paprika, lemon juice, olive oil, honey

(From fresh in blog post!) Make the creamy mustard sauce by adding all of the ingredients to the bowl of a food processor and pulsing until smooth. Set aside.

INSTRUCTIONS:

Preheat the air fryer to 400° F. Spray the air fryer basket with cooking oil spray and place the frozen salmon (skin side down) in the basket.

INSTRUCTIONS:

Cook for 5 minutes (this is the “thawing” step). For frozen fillets less than 1 ½ inches thick, start with 3-4 minutes.

INSTRUCTIONS:

Generously season the salmon filets with salt and pepper. Brush each filet with 2+ Tbsp mustard sauce (or sauce of choice).

INSTRUCTIONS:

Close the basket, and cook for an additional 5-7 minutes. 11-13 minutes total depending on thickness of fillets. Let the salmon rest for 5 minutes before serving.
